What time do futures trade on Sunday?

Futures Trading Hours Basics

Trading hours are in U.S. Central Time unless otherwise stated. For CME OTC FX products submitted via CME ClearPort Clearing, the hours are Sunday 6:00 p.m. – Friday 5:45 p.m. CST with no reporting Monday – Thursday 5:45 p.m.–6:00 p.m. CST.

Can you trade futures on the weekends?

You can't trade US futures through the entire weekend, but you can trade them until 5 pm Eastern Time (EST) on Friday, and then you start many futures contracts again at 5 pm EST on Sunday. This means that, technically, you can start trading them on the weekend.

Do options on futures trade 24 hours?

You can trade options on futures nearly six days a week. The market is open 24 hours a day beginning Sunday evening at 6 p.m. ET and ending Friday evening at 5 p.m. ET.

Do futures have day trading rules?

PDT rules don't apply to futures trading, but futures have their own set of rules; they are regulated by the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C). Plus, futures contracts use leverage, which means they're traded in margin accounts that require special privileges. Leverage can amplify your gainsβ€”and your losses.

Can you day trade futures without $25k?

Minimum Account Size

A pattern day trader who executes four or more round turns in a single security within a week is required to maintain a minimum equity of $25,000 in their brokerage account. But a futures trader is not required to meet this minimum account size.

Do gold futures trade on weekends?

Gold futures trade from 6:00 p.m. U.S. ET until 5:00 p.m. U.S. ET, Sunday through Friday, with a 60-minute break each day beginning at 5:00 p.m. U.S. ET. Primary gold futures contracts are February, April, June, August, October, and December.

How many futures contracts can I trade?

Theoretically, you can trade as many E-mini contracts as your account balance allows you. Because E-mini contracts are traded on margin ($500/contract) you can trade more contracts with less money. For example, if you have $3,500 in your account, you could technically trade 7 contracts ($500 x 7 =$3500).

What are the 4 trading sessions?

There are generally four main trading sessions: the Sydney session, Tokyo session, London Session, and the New York session. Both the Sydney and Tokyo sessions are customarily referred to as Asian sessions.

Why not to trade on Sundays?

Normally, trading Forex on a Sunday is not a good idea because there is low liquidity, spreads are wider (so transaction costs are higher) and the volatility is typically very low.
